Pineapple Gooey Cake
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 50 Minutes
Ready In: 60 Minutes
Servings: 12
This is a variation on Paula Deen's Pumpkin Gooey Butter Cake. It is scrumptious.
Ingredients:
1 (18 1/4 ounce) package yellow cake mix
1 egg
8 tablespoons butter, melted
1 (8 ounce) package cream cheese, softened
1 (20 ounce) can crushed pineapple, drained
3 e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la
8 tablespoons butter, melted
1 (16 ounce) box powdered sugar
1 teaspoon cinnamon
1 teaspoon nutmeg
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 350°.
2. Combine the cake mix, egg, and butter and mix well with an electric mixer. Pat the mixture into the bottom of a lightly greased 13 by 9-inch baking pan.
3. To make the filling: In a large bowl, beat the cream cheese and pineapple until smooth. Add the eggs, vanilla, and butter, and beat together.
4. Next, add the powdered sugar, cinnamon, nutmeg, and mix well. Spread pineapple mixture over cake batter and bake for 40 to 50 minutes. Make sure not to overbake as the center should be a little gooey.
5. Serve with fresh whipped cream.
